Elevator Top Failure Prediction Based on Neural Network

The fault prediction is critical in elevator roofing, however it has an issue with erroneous performance positioning. The typical Particle swarm arithmetic is unable to address the inaccurate fault location issue in elevator roofing, and the result is insufficient. As a result, a Neural network algorithms-based elevator top failure prediction is provided, and elevator top failure prediction is assessed. To begin, the neuron theory is used to discover the influencing elements, and the indicators are split based on the fault prediction’s needs to decrease interference factors in the fault prediction. The neuron theory is then used to create a Neural network algorithms fault prediction scheme, and the outcomes of the fault prediction are thoroughly examined. The MATLAB simulation results reveal that, under particular evaluation conditions, the Neural network algorithms outperforms the standard Particle swarm arithmetic in terms of fault prediction accuracy and time of influencing variables.
